God's Providence in Preservation
Commentators note that with two of Aaron's four sons having died, the priestly line depended on only two men. The mention of all four sons here highlights God's providence. He miraculously preserved the priesthood, which was essential for the spiritual life of Israel, demonstrating His power to sustain His people and His plans even when they seem fragile.
